USS CHICAGO CG-11 final days as a ship mostly intact in San Pedro. The outcome we all know.







These are all of the final pictures I could find so far of the ships final days as she sat in San Pedro awaiting her final outcome. A ship that is missed by all who served on her. As you can see much of the ship was still as we remembered her, Missile Launchers, and other weaponry already gone, only the 5 inch 38's remained to the last. Even one of the ships Cincpac insignia's survived to the final days on the side of the massive bridge structure near where the captains cabin was located. You can still make out some of the "E" award on the forward stack as well. But now only one of the Anchors is all that is left of what was once the worlds greatest guided missile cruiser. The anchor sits on display in Rock Island Arsenal, You can see a picture of it in the Tall Tales section of this website..
